Speedzone Big Power 6800mah LiPos

Speedzone_6800-55C

Speedzone continues to expand their line of LiPo packs with the release of several new 2S and 1S LiPo packs. Available now are the 7.4v 6800mAh 55C and 7.4v 6300mAh 60C pack together with a 7.4v 4300mAh 35C designed for low bite off-road tracks. Also available are a 2S 5300mah 50C saddle pack. All packs come with banana style connectors, Deans connector lead and standard balancing port. In terms of 1S 1/12 scale LiPo packs Speedzone release four new packs. The 5600mAh, 5800mAh and 6200mAh packs feature 60C cells with a 6200mAh 28C battery also available the latter all feature 4mm inboard connectors.

Serpent 966 adjustable Ackermann servo saver

Serpent966-Servosaver

Serpent release an aluminium servo saver for their 966 chassis to replace the standard nylon version. Featuring an adjustable Ackermann geometry with insert plates in 0 or +/- 1.25 and CNC-machined from high-quality aluminium. The grey anodised part is available from July.

Adam Drake wins RC Force Challenge

Adam Drake wins RC Force Challenge

The 2011 RC Force Challenge took place the weekend of June 18-19 2022 and was hosted by Ansan Jungwong Circuit. The facility had containers for racers to pit in, car cleaning station, snack bar, and two tracks. One for 1/10th racing and a larger track for 1/8th nitro racing. When the racing was finished there were lots of free giveaways to racers and spectators which included everything from air-filters to engines and signed wheels and a signed body from Adam Drake. Everyone played rock, paper, and scissors to determine the winners of the prizes. It was TLR / Novarossi driver Adam Drake who dominated qualifying with his 8ight 2.0 buggy. Adam used TLR’s 8ight 2.0 buggy, Novarossi’s BTTS engine and 9901 pipe, Spektrum DX3R Pro transmitter and Losi Digit tires with Losi’s closed cell foam. The final was 60 minutes and Adam’s buggy and engine worked flawless for the entire race and he was able to take home the victory.

Capricorn shock piston sets

Capricorn shock piston sets

Capricorn have released their new set of shock pistons. Suitable for Capricorn and Kyosho shock absorbers, the pistons come in 1, 2, 3, 4 & 6 hole versions to allow you to fine tune your damping for all conditions.

Adam Catchpole wins BRCA 200mm Nats Rd4

Adam Catchpole wins BRCA 200mm Nats Rd4

Last weekend Shepherd UK had a great result at Round 4 of the BRCA Touring Nationals held at Halifax Circuit in the North of England. After Qualification the V10’s of Adam Catchpole and Chris Steele where 3rd and 6th respectively, only a couple of seconds from TQ man Kyle Branson. During the 30 minute A Final Adam took the lead after 5 minutes and never looked back, Chris Steele meanwhile had a great run after a bad start with a 1st lap incident to storm back through the field to finish a fine on 2nd place. To further prove the performance of the V10 Adam had the fastest lap of the Final. Adam now has a commanding lead in the championship of 11 points over his nearest rival which he takes into the next round being held in the Southwest of England at the Mendip Circuit.

New apparel items from Novarossi

New apparel items from Novarossi

Novarossi have introduced some new apparel items today beginning with this new pit towel. Made from a tough type of cotton, it sports the brands blue colour and also features an homage to their 11 world championship wins. Secondly is the new 27 year anniversary t-shirt, made in blue and sporting a graphic of the Italian country in the ‘Tri-colore’ to emphasize their Italian origin. Last but not least is a new Novarossi patch measuring just 6x6cm makes it ideal to stitch onto your racing clothing to show off your brand loyalty.

Yokomo 1/10 & 1/12 setup board

Yokomo-SetupBoard

Yokomo release a setup board made for 1/10 and 1/12 scale on-road cars. With dimensions of 300x420x9mm it is ideal for touring, GT500 and 1/12 scale on-road cars and also easy to transport and store. Made from lightweight material and covered with a bright, resistant layer.

Italian 1/5 scale bike championship Rd2

ItalienBikeChampionshipeRd2-Nitro

The second round of the Italian 1/5 scale bike championships was used as preparation race for the World Championships in Lostallo/Switzerland come August. 40 drivers fought out the race in the three classes Nitro, Stock Bike and Superbike. In the nitro category it was Andrea Ottina who was able to claim the highest spot on the podium followed by Massimiliano Ciccacci in second place and Tradii Rolando in third place.

ROAR region 2 electric on-road paved regionals

ROAR-Region2-175-Amain

This past weekend’s electric on-road paved regional in region 2 brought racers to Jackson R/C, site of the upcoming electric paved on-road nationals at the end of July. Mother Nature cooperated nicely with a warm, breezy day and the event finished under the lights when the track is fastest. In 17.5 TC, it was Jerry Perez who took TQ honours. The past IIC amateur champion nipped a field of hot shoes for the top qualifying spot and put it to good use avoiding the A-main’s first turn melee. Unfortunately, his cushion was erased by a mechanical failure causing his car to spin in front of Jeff Cuffs. The two collided and Cuffs showed great courtesy by waiting for Perez to get going again. Perez got away just as the main pack swarmed over Cuffs causing a massive accident which kept producing more accidents as the field steadily clocked in their first timed lap. At the beginning of lap two there was another massive, field consuming accident that ironically spit Cuffs back out into the second running position with Perez still limping around in first. Perez eventually had to retire and Cuffs never looked back, taking the win with a 6 second margin of safety. Scooby Horton finished second, the only other driver on the lead lap. Mike Herald Sr. survived a slew of door banging incidents back in the pack to claim a well deserved third.
